Output 61e577e265d951fb15d43685f965667a3f87729a24031b9c0df0a28897494792:1

value
78153397
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829a26662a24fa95f7febfc5a24793bb011bb44f OP_EQUAL
address
3DbaS1c2BcbPnZvc57Dgwxs35WXfBRwpKg
transaction
61e577e265d951fb15d43685f965667a3f87729a24031b9c0df0a28897494792
spent
true